European Factory Automation Market To Reach $94.6 billion by 2035

Published: Mar 2026

European factory automation market size is anticipated to reach $94.6 billion by 2035 and is projected to grow at a CAGR of 4.9% from 2025 to 2035, according to a new report by Orion Market Research. The European factory automation market is defined by advanced industrial digitization, a strong manufacturing heritage, and the prominent presence of regional automation specialists alongside global engineering enterprises. The region remains a leading center for intelligent and precision-driven production systems, supported by extensive manufacturing activity across automotive, aerospace, industrial machinery, pharmaceuticals, food processing, and high-value consumer goods sectors.

Companies throughout Europe are concentrating on industrial robotics, programmable logic controllers, distributed control systems, motion control technologies, and integrated digital manufacturing platforms tailored to high-mix and high-precision production environments. Automation providers increasingly emphasize operational efficiency, system interoperability, sustainability performance, and cybersecurity resilience to align with evolving competitiveness standards and cross-border supply chain integration requirements.

Regulatory supervision and harmonized technical standards are guided by frameworks established by the European Commission and standardization authorities such as the European Committee for Standardization, alongside national workplace safety agencies across member states. Compliance structures prioritize machinery safety certification, CE marking requirements, industrial data protection, environmental sustainability benchmarks, and system interoperability standards. These regulatory priorities have accelerated the adoption of Industrial Internet of Things (IIoT) architectures, artificial intelligence–enabled production analytics, energy-efficient automation systems, and digitally interconnected smart factory ecosystems across key industrial hubs.

Industry evaluations indicate that factory automation represents a substantial portion of capital investment within Europe’s advanced manufacturing sectors, contributing significantly to productivity enhancement, energy optimization, and export competitiveness. Continued investment in collaborative robotics, digital twin simulation technologies, real-time monitoring systems, and predictive maintenance platforms underscores the region’s commitment to innovation and industrial resilience. Expanding research and development initiatives centered on flexible manufacturing systems, green production technologies, and data-driven operational optimization further reinforce the long-term sustainability and global leadership position of the European factory automation market.

Innovation Leaders Transforming the European Factory Automation Market

The key players in the European factory automation market include ABB Ltd., Honeywell International Inc., Rockwell Automation Inc., Schneider Electric SE, and Siemens AG, among others. Companies operating in the European factory automation market are reinforcing their technological capabilities through the development of advanced robotics systems, intelligent control platforms, and integrated industrial software solutions designed to enhance production efficiency and operational precision. Industry participants are investing in next-generation automation technologies, including collaborative robots, machine vision systems, and real-time process monitoring tools, to improve accuracy, reduce downtime, and optimize manufacturing throughput.

  • In March 2026, SPIE, the independent European firm in multi-technical services in the areas of energy and communications, announced the signing of an agreement for the acquisition of ROFA Industrial Automation AG, expanding its industrial services portfolio into the highly attractive areas of industrial automation, conveyor systems, and intralogistics in Germany.
